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[ZendFramework] Zend_Db i LIKE
urfin
post
Post #1





Grupa: Zarejestrowani
Postów: 8
Pomógł: 0
Dołączył: 17.10.2008

Ostrzeżenie: (0%)
-----


Cześć wszystkim,

dopiero zacząłem zagłębiać się w ZF (1.6) i jakoś nie mogę wygrzebać w dokumentacji informacji na temat używania w obiekcie select klausuli LIKE:

Kod
$tbl = new Contract();

$select = $tbl->select();

$select->where('ClientName LIKE ?', $clientName);


Jak dodać wildcard'a % do parametru? Czy muszę robić ręcznie coś na zasadzie "ClientName LIKE '%$clientName%'"?

P.S. Oczywiście zmienna $clientName jest już obrobiona i bezpieczna winksmiley.jpg
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 2)
batman
post
Post #2





Grupa: Moderatorzy
Postów: 2 921
Pomógł: 269
Dołączył: 11.08.2005
Skąd: 127.0.0.1




  1. <?php
  2. $select->where('ClientName LIKE ?', '%'.$clientName.'%');
  3. ?>


--------------------
I would love to change the world, but they won't give me the source code.
My software never has bugs. It just develops random features.
Go to the top of the page
+Quote Post
urfin
post
Post #3





Grupa: Zarejestrowani
Postów: 8
Pomógł: 0
Dołączył: 17.10.2008

Ostrzeżenie: (0%)
-----


laugh.gif genialne i proste smile.gif)) Dzięki wielkie!
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 20.08.2025 - 16:09